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 large piece of flank steak (3 lbs)
  • 1/3 cup fresh lime juice
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 1 tsp dried oregano
  • 1 tsp onion powder
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1/2 tsp ground chipotle chile powder (or hot sauce)
  • Optional: 2 tsp lime zest

Instructions

  1. In a mixing bowl, whisk together all marinade ingredients until combined.
  2. Place the flank steak in a Ziploc bag and pour the marinade over it. Seal and refrigerate for at least 8 hours or up to 24 hours.
  3. Remove from the refrigerator and let it come to room temperature.
  4.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at, oiling the grates.
  5. Grill the steak for about 4-5 minutes per side for medium rare or about 6 minutes per side for medium doneness.
  6. Check doneness with an instant-read thermometer (140-145°F for medium rare).
  7. Let rest for about 5 minutes before slicing against the grain.
